Realtor/Builder Co-Op Guidelines
Procedures to be followed at all JLP Homes New Sales Centers

  1. In order to insure credit for sale, the Realtor agent should accompany their client into JLP Homes Sales Center and/or JLP display home for registration. Telephone or fax registrations may be accepted, but it will be the Realtor's responsibility to follow up with the JLP Homes Sales Manager for full information. If the client is not with the Realtor or out of town, full registration information is still required. Full registration includes client's First and Last name and the area they are searching in. Credit will stand unless the registered buyer is accompanied into our sales office by another Realtor. Physical presence will take precedence over assumed client/buyer relationships. An introduction to the JLP Homes sales associates on duty is also required.
  2. The JLP homes sales associate will show the display homes or plans to assist the potential buyer and close the sale, if possible. The Realtor may assist in the process, but it is not required. If more than one visit is necessary to close the sale, the Realtor is not required to return with the client on subsequent visits. The agent must accompany the client in person at least once during the 30-day registration period.
  3. If a sale is made, the JLP Homes Sales Manager and/or Project Cordinator will prepare all necessary applications, contract, plan approvals, lender forms, etc., involved and collect same for lenders approval. JLP Homes staff will order title commitments and all necessary items to prepare for closing. Realtor must only prepare forms required by the broker's office. Only JLP Homes construction and sales agreement documents are accepted in our sales environments.
  4. Prior to completion of constructions, JLP Homes will notify home buyer, realtor, and lender to set a closing date, arrange for title delivery, deed preperation, buyer inspection of property, etc. This should be received no less than 3 weeks prior to estimated closing date.
  5. JLP Homes will pay a total of 3% of the initial signed contract price (minus lot price if lot is not owned by JLP Construction) to the agent's broker. With 1% being paid within the five to eight weeks of execution of an accepted contract. The balance of commission at the time of closing. JLP will not pay commission on any overages and/or changes on the contract.
